Hello ,

I developed my application in an IDE which simulated
that the application was in the top folder. When I deploy
my application now it is an subfolder.
The problem is: The redirects don't work anymore!

If do it in simple HTML :

<meta http-equiv="refresh" content="0; URL=/hv/postHv.html">

I can get an clean forward. The same with redirect tag:

<logic:redirect forward="/hv/postHv.html" />


Sounds like what you're doing is not getting the context into the URL.  This is 
supposed to happen automtically.
In the case above, this shouul not work.  The javadocs say this about the 
forward:
forward

protected java.lang.String forward

    The logical forward name from which to retrieve the redirect URI.

So you need to have a forward name, not a url here.  The url the forward 
referes to should not have the context in it.


just returns an exception: java.net.MalformedURLException

Do I have to change all the URL's in the application from
<logic:redirect> to <html refresh> or is there an easier
way to do this?
